Canada-based Nana Opoku Ampomah is said to be attracting interest from European clubs, according to multiple sources.
Israeli giants Beitar Jerusalem and Belgian duo Cercle Brugge and La Louvière are circling around the former Ghana international.
Swiss side FC Sion are also interested in signing him during this summer transfer window.
The Forge FC winger has been top form in the Canadian Premier League and that could see him chart his way back to Europe.
He has won four Man of the Match awards in his last eight appearances for the Hamilton-based side.
Ampomah previously dazzled for Waasland-Beveren in Belgium which saw him move to then Bundesliga side Fortuna and Royal Antwerp also in Belgium.
